A 100g serving of lean beef provides about 123 kcal. Per 100g you get about 0g carbs and 23.09g protein.

How many calories does lean beef have?
Lean beef contains 123 calories (kcal) per 100-gram serving. A standard 3-ounce (85g) cooked portion provides approximately 105 calories, making it a highly nutrient-dense, low-calorie source of high-quality protein.
